  • Skeleton Candy Mold: Essential for creating the spooky skeleton shapes. You can find these at most craft or baking stores.
  • White Chocolate Chips or Candy Melts: You’ll need between 1/2 to 3/4 cup. Feel free to substitute with any high-quality white chocolate.
  • Milk Chocolate Chips: A standard 12-ounce bag or about 2 cups of your preferred chocolate works well.
  • Chocolate Wafers: About 8, crushed. This adds texture and a delicious crunch to your bark.
  • Disposable Decorating Bag (Optional): This is handy for neat filling of the mold, but not strictly necessary.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Now that we have all our ingredients, let’s dive into the step-by-step instructions to make your Graveyard Chocolate Bark:

  1. Melt the White Chocolate: Follow the package directions to melt your white chocolate chips or candy melts. If using a microwave, heat at 70 percent power for 90 seconds, stirring every 15 seconds until smooth.
  2. Fill the Mold: Use a piping bag or spoon to fill the skeleton molds with melted white chocolate. Bang the mold gently on the counter to settle the chocolate and remove air bubbles.
  3. Clear the Mold: Using a dough scraper or knife, carefully remove excess chocolate from the top of the mold for a clean finish.
  4. Set the Skeletons: Allow the filled molds to set. You can place them in the fridge for quicker results.
  5. Melt the Milk Chocolate: In a microwave-safe bowl, melt the milk chocolate chips. Spread the melted chocolate onto a baking tray lined with wax paper, aiming for an even layer that fills about 3/4 of the tray.
  6. Add the Skeletons: Once the milk chocolate is spread, arrange the set skeletons on top. Sprinkle the crushed chocolate wafers around them.
  7. Final Set: Refrigerate for about 30 minutes. Score the chocolate with a knife to create break lines before it fully sets, making it easier to break into pieces later.
  8. Serve and Enjoy: Turn the pieces over to remove excess cookie crumbs and serve your delightful Graveyard Chocolate Bark!

Pro Tips for Perfect Bark

To ensure your Halloween Chocolate Bark turns out perfectly, here are some expert tips:

  • Work Quickly: Chocolate sets fast! Be prepared to add your toppings swiftly before it hardens.
  • Quality Ingredients Matter: Use high-quality chocolate for the best flavor and texture.
  • Mix and Match: Feel free to use dark chocolate, colored candy melts, or any other fun toppings that embody Halloween.
  • Store Properly: Keep your bark in an airtight container to maintain freshness.
  • Experiment: Don’t hesitate to try different molds and shapes to make your bark even spookier!
  • Layer Flavors: Consider adding a sprinkle of sea salt or a dash of cinnamon for an unexpected flavor twist.
  • Be Mindful of Temperatures: If your chocolate is too hot, it can cause condensation when placed in the fridge. Let it cool slightly before refrigerating.
  • Involve the Kids: Let children decorate with additional spooky sweets like gummy worms or candy eyes.

Common Mistakes and Troubleshooting

Every cook faces challenges, so here’s how to avoid common mistakes when making your bark:

  • Chocolate Not Melting Properly: If chocolate isn’t melting smoothly, it may have overheated. Always melt in short bursts and stir frequently.
  • Mold Not Releasing: If your chocolate is stuck, try placing the mold in the freezer briefly to help it pop out.
  • Too Many Crumbs: If you have excess cookie crumbs on your finished bark, gently shake or tap to remove them before serving.

Storage and Make-Ahead Instructions

Your Graveyard Chocolate Bark can be made ahead of time and stored properly:

  • Storage: Keep the bark in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two weeks. Refrigeration can extend freshness but may alter texture slightly.
  • Make-Ahead: You can prepare the bark a few days in advance. Just ensure it’s stored well to maintain its delightful crunch.

Frequently Asked Questions

Let’s address some common questions about making Graveyard Chocolate Bark:

  • Can I use any kind of chocolate? Absolutely! Feel free to mix and match your favorite types of chocolate.
  • What if I don’t have a mold? You can pour the chocolate onto a baking sheet and create free-form shapes instead.
  • How do I prevent chocolate from seizing? Ensure no moisture comes into contact with the chocolate while melting.
  • Can I freeze the bark? Yes, but it’s best to store it in an airtight container to prevent freezer burn.
  • What toppings work well? Use any candy or nuts that you enjoy! The possibilities are endless.
  • How do I make it more festive? Decorate with edible glitter or Halloween-themed candies for an extra touch.
  • Can I use coconut oil to thin the chocolate? Yes, a little coconut oil can help achieve a smoother consistency.
  • How long does it take to set? Typically, about 30 minutes in the refrigerator.

graveyard chocolate bark

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 15 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ings 8 pieces
Calories 250
A spooky and delicious chocolate bark perfect for Halloween, featuring skeleton shapes and crushed cookies for a creepy effect.

Ingredients

candy molds

  • 0.5 cup white chocolate chips or white candy melts (enough to fill the mold)
  • 1 12-ounce bag milk chocolate chips (or preferred chocolate)
  • 8 pieces chocolate wafers (crushed)

disposable decorating bag (optional)

Instructions 

  • Melt white chocolate or candy melts as per package instructions, then pipe into molds and settle.
  • Melt the milk chocolate chips and spread onto a lined tray, then arrange skeletons and sprinkle crushed wafers.
  • Let set in the fridge for 30 minutes, then score and break into pieces.

Notes

Overturn broken pieces to remove excess cookie crumbs for a cleaner look.
